‘The Originals’ Season 4, Episode 11 Spoilers: “A Spirit Here That Won't Be Broken" – Freya Enlists Klaus, Rebekah to Destroy Magical Totem Fueling The Hollow’s Powers

‘The Originals’ season 4’s episode 11, titled “A Spirit Here That Won't Be Broken," is set to follow Freya as she attempts to find and destroy the magical totem that turns out to be fueling The Hollow’s power. She will enlist Klaus and Rebekah’s help for the dangerous task at hand. Meanwhile, Rebekah will be forced to confront the growing tension between Marcel and herself.

The lengthy synopsis for “A Spirit Here That Won't Be Broken” posted on TV Guide reads, “Freya (guest star Riley Voelkel) tries to destroy a magical totem that fuels The Hollow. Meanwhile, an ultimatum by The Hollow puts Kol (guest star Nathaniel Buzolic) at odds with his own siblings;

an unexpected run-in forces Marcel (Charles Michael Davis) and Rebekah (Claire Holt) to confront the growing tension between them; and The Hollow's plan for Hayley (Phoebe Tonkin) leaves her in the fight of her life.”

The upcoming episode will follow Freya as she enlists Rebekah and Klaus’ (Joseph Morgan) help in locating and eventually destroying a magical totem that is fueling The Hollow’s power. Rebekah, on the other hand, will have an unexpected run-in that forces her and Marcel to confront the growing tension between them.

Meanwhile, an ultimatum by The Hollow will put Kol at odds with his own family, according to Cartermatt. Kol will have to find a way to get himself out of his difficult situation that poses danger to the lives of loved ones as well as himself.

‘The Originals’ season 4’s episode 11, titled “A Spirit Here That Won't Be Broken," is scheduled to air on June 9, 2017 on The CW. It was directed by Hanelle Culpepper and written by Carina Adly MacKenzie and Michael Russo. It will be followed by episode 12, titled "Voodoo Child," directed by Michael Grossman and scheduled to be released on June 16.
